Vancouver: Extended Panorama Flight by Seaplane

5. Vancouver: Extended Panorama Flight by Seaplane

Discover even more of the majestic mountains and expansive coastline that surround the breathtaking city of Vancouver, as you fly high over the scenery on this 35-minute flight. This extended version of the Vancouver Panorama tour offers the same sights before following the coast further north towards Whistler, then looping back down over the Islands and exploring the incredible Sunshine Coast. With currently over 50 aircraft, Harbour Air and Westcoast Air operate the largest all-seaplane fleet in the world. DeHavilland DHC-3 Turbine Single Otters and Twin Otters service regularly scheduled flights between the Lower Mainland and Vancouver Island. DHC-2 Beavers service the Gulf Islands, and Cessna 185 aircraft are available for charter. Take your chance to experience Vancouver's beautiful landscapes from a bird's-eye-view!

Vancouver: Coastal Mountain Helicopter Tour with One Landing

6. Vancouver: Coastal Mountain Helicopter Tour with One Landing

Lift off from the SKY Hangar terminal at Pitt Meadows Regional Airport, just minutes away from the Coast Mountains of British Columbia. During this 1-hour tour, spend a total of 30 minutes up in the air, with an additional 20 minutes to drink in the views from your landing. Take in the views from your flight path as it leads up a river, past blueberry farms and spectacular golf courses, before approaching Pitt Lake—the second largest lake in Greater Vancouver and the largest tidal influenced lake in the world. Enjoy flying up sheer valley cliffs to a cascading waterfall from pristine Widgeon Lake, then over the upper alpine old growth forests and snow-capped mountains. Depending on the time of year your pilot may point out the remains of a WWII era bomber rumored to contain gold treasure. Then get a peek of either a mountain peak, alpine lake or glacier creek bed, depending on the daily conditions. Best of all, experience a landing in the wilderness. After shutting down, step out of the helicopter for 15 minutes of free time to explore. Breathe in the crisp mountain air and take in the incredible panoramic views. The flight back reveals the fertile Fraser Valley, and off in the distance, views of Vancouver and the Gulf Islands before landing at SKY Hangar again.

From Vancouver: Sea to Sky Gondola and Whistler Tour

10. From Vancouver: Sea to Sky Gondola and Whistler Tour

Set off from Vancouver aboard a luxury coach on a journey to Whistler. Take in panoramic views of the ocean, sky-high mountains, and glaciers. Enjoy the special opportunity to spot local wildlife. The first stop is Shannon Falls, the third-highest waterfall in BC, where water cascades over a series of cliffs from a height of 335 meters (1,099 feet). There are two viewing platforms for the falls just a short walk from the parking lot. The next stop is the Sea to Sky Gondola just south of Squamish. Take a short ride up to the summit (an impressive 885 meters above sea-level). Enjoy time to grab a bite to eat, hike the trails, and enjoy the sweeping views of the surrounding mountain ranges and the turquoise waters of Howe Sound. From there, continue north along the Sea to Sky highway to the world-famous Whistler Village. The charming pedestrian-only village has something to offer everyone. Take 4 hours to explore world-class restaurants and shopping or just wander through the village. Watch the sunset on your way back to Vancouver.
